
Unlock Web Accessibility: A Practical Guide to Website Compliance

In today's digital landscape, ensuring your website is accessible isn't just a nice-to-have; it's a necessity. Web accessibility isn't merely about ticking boxes to meet regulations; it's about building a digital world where everyone, regardless of ability, can participate fully and equally. By embracing web accessibility guidelines, you unlock a world of potential, reaching a wider audience, improving your site's usability, and demonstrating a commitment to inclusivity. Let's dive into understanding and implementing these essential guidelines for creating truly accessible websites.
Understanding the Importance of Web Accessibility Guidelines
Why is web accessibility so crucial? Consider this: millions of people worldwide live with disabilities that impact their ability to use the web. From visual impairments and auditory challenges to motor skill limitations and cognitive differences, the spectrum of needs is vast. Web accessibility guidelines provide a roadmap for creating websites that cater to this diverse range of users. Ignoring these guidelines not only excludes a significant portion of the population but also opens you up to potential legal ramifications and damages your brand reputation.
Accessibility is a fundamental right. By designing websites with accessibility in mind, you're ensuring that everyone has equal access to information, services, and opportunities online. This inclusivity fosters a more equitable and just digital society, allowing individuals with disabilities to participate in education, employment, commerce, and social interactions.
Key Principles of Web Accessibility: The POUR Principles
The Web Content Accessibility Guidelines (WCAG) are the gold standard for web accessibility. WCAG is organized around four core principles, often referred to as POUR:
- Perceivable: Information and user interface components must be presentable to users in ways they can perceive. This means providing text alternatives for non-text content, offering captions and other alternatives for audio and video content, ensuring content is adaptable to different presentation methods (e.g., screen readers), and making it easier for users to see and hear content.
- Operable: User interface components and navigation must be operable. This involves making all functionality available from a keyboard, providing users enough time to read and use content, avoiding content that causes seizures, and helping users navigate and find content.
- Understandable: Information and the operation of the user interface must be understandable. This means making text readable and understandable, making content appear and operate in predictable ways, and helping users avoid and correct mistakes.
- Robust: Content must be robust enough that it can be interpreted reliably by a wide variety of user agents, including assistive technologies. This includes maximizing compatibility with current and future user agents.
Implementing Web Accessibility Guidelines: Practical Steps
Now that we understand the principles, let's look at practical steps you can take to improve your website's accessibility:
- Provide Alternative Text for Images: Alternative text (alt text) is a short description of an image that is read aloud by screen readers. It allows users with visual impairments to understand the content of the image. Always provide descriptive and meaningful alt text for all images, icons, and other visual elements.
- Use Proper Heading Structure: Headings (H1, H2, H3, etc.) help organize content and make it easier to navigate. Use headings hierarchically to create a clear outline of your content. Screen readers use headings to allow users to quickly jump to different sections of the page.
- Ensure Sufficient Color Contrast: Color contrast refers to the difference in brightness between the text and background. Insufficient color contrast can make it difficult for users with low vision or color blindness to read the text. Use a color contrast checker to ensure your website meets WCAG's minimum contrast requirements.
- Make Forms Accessible: Forms are a critical part of many websites. Ensure that your forms are accessible by providing clear labels for each field, using ARIA attributes to provide additional information, and providing helpful error messages.
- Provide Captions and Transcripts for Video and Audio Content: Captions provide a text version of the audio in a video, while transcripts provide a written record of all audio and video content. These are essential for users who are deaf or hard of hearing. Captions also benefit users who are learning a new language or who are in noisy environments.
- Keyboard Navigation: Ensure that all interactive elements on your website can be accessed and operated using a keyboard. This is important for users with motor skill limitations who may not be able to use a mouse.
- Use ARIA Attributes: ARIA (Accessible Rich Internet Applications) attributes provide additional information about the role, state, and properties of HTML elements. ARIA attributes can be used to make complex widgets and interactive elements more accessible to assistive technologies.
- Test with Assistive Technologies: The best way to ensure your website is accessible is to test it with assistive technologies, such as screen readers, screen magnifiers, and speech recognition software. This will help you identify any accessibility issues that you may have missed.
Accessibility Testing Tools and Techniques
Several tools can assist you in evaluating and improving your website's accessibility:
- WAVE (Web Accessibility Evaluation Tool): A free online tool that identifies accessibility errors and provides suggestions for improvement.
- ** axe DevTools:** A browser extension that helps developers find and fix accessibility issues during development.
- Lighthouse: An open-source, automated tool for improving the quality of web pages. It has accessibility audits.
- Screen Reader Testing: Testing with screen readers like NVDA (free) or JAWS (paid) is crucial to understand the experience of visually impaired users.
- Manual Review: While automated tools are helpful, manual review by an accessibility expert is essential for identifying issues that automated tools may miss.
Common Web Accessibility Mistakes to Avoid
Even with the best intentions, it's easy to make mistakes when implementing web accessibility guidelines. Here are some common pitfalls to avoid:
- Insufficient Color Contrast: As mentioned earlier, low contrast makes it difficult for many users to read the text.
- Missing Alt Text: Forgetting to provide alt text for images is a common mistake.
- Poor Keyboard Navigation: Ensuring all interactive elements are navigable by keyboard is essential.
- Ignoring Semantic HTML: Using semantic HTML elements (e.g.,
<article>
,<nav>
,<footer>
) helps structure content and makes it more accessible to screen readers. - Not Providing Captions or Transcripts: Forgetting to caption videos or provide transcripts for audio content excludes users who are deaf or hard of hearing.
Benefits of Accessible Web Design for SEO and User Experience
Adopting web accessibility guidelines not only benefits users with disabilities but also improves your website's SEO and overall user experience. Search engines like Google prioritize websites that are accessible and user-friendly. By making your website accessible, you're also making it more crawlable and understandable for search engine bots.
Here's how accessibility enhances SEO and UX:
- Improved Search Engine Ranking: Search engines favor accessible websites, leading to higher rankings.
- Increased Website Traffic: By reaching a wider audience, you can significantly increase your website traffic.
- Enhanced User Experience: Accessibility improvements often lead to a better user experience for all users, not just those with disabilities.
- Stronger Brand Reputation: Demonstrating a commitment to inclusivity strengthens your brand reputation and builds trust with your audience.
- Reduced Bounce Rate: Accessible websites are easier to navigate, which can reduce bounce rates and increase time spent on site.
The Future of Web Accessibility: Trends and Innovations
Web accessibility is an evolving field. As technology advances, new challenges and opportunities arise. Here are some emerging trends and innovations in web accessibility:
- AI-Powered Accessibility Tools: Artificial intelligence is being used to automate accessibility testing and remediation.
- Virtual Reality (VR) Accessibility: Ensuring that VR experiences are accessible to users with disabilities is becoming increasingly important.
- Cognitive Accessibility: Addressing the needs of users with cognitive disabilities is gaining more attention.
- Personalized Accessibility: Tailoring accessibility settings to individual user needs is becoming more common.
- WCAG 3.0: The next version of WCAG is expected to be more flexible and adaptable to new technologies.
Conclusion: Embracing Web Accessibility for a Better Digital World
Web accessibility guidelines are not just a set of rules to follow; they are a framework for creating a more inclusive and equitable digital world. By embracing these guidelines, you can ensure that your website is accessible to everyone, regardless of their abilities. This not only benefits users with disabilities but also improves your website's SEO, user experience, and brand reputation. Make accessibility a priority in your web design and development process, and you'll be creating a better online experience for all.
Start implementing these web accessibility guidelines today and unlock the full potential of your website!